The contract requires coordination of the final inspection and acceptance of medical supplies at Fort Bragg, North Carolina, ensuring full compliance with Federal Acquisition Regulation FAR 52.246-2 and all specified contractual obligations. The work involves verifying the quality, quantity, and conformity of medical items prior to formal acceptance, with strict adherence to government standards for supply readiness and accountability. All activities must be executed in alignment with established procedures to maintain operational readiness for military medical operations. This subcontract is solicited under NAICS code 541330 and is managed by the Medical Supply Chain Pharm FSA under the Department of Defense. The response deadline is August 3, 2026, with the opportunity posted on July 26, 2026. Performance is exclusively located at Fort Bragg with ZIP code 28310, and all deliverables must meet the requirements outlined in the solicitation. The contract emphasizes precision in logistics support and quality assurance to ensure medical supplies are fit for use in a high-demand military environment.
